Output d4b5f51a8ee98c123b2ca059ae08b134b3d6e3e81d525a7719e46f366aa2eba6:0

value
24339
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4f34887e57e0a73373fbf0aef0f99a893d18f44e OP_EQUAL
address
38upEmUGdv3KHCqC25YWFoHcytDHVssqpi
transaction
d4b5f51a8ee98c123b2ca059ae08b134b3d6e3e81d525a7719e46f366aa2eba6
confirmations
18665
spent
false

2 Sat Ranges